Al Ahly crowned Egyptian Super Cup champions after 2-0 win over Zamalek

Al Ahly defeated arch-rivals Zamalek 2-0 at Mohamed bin Zayed Stadium in Abu Dhabi on Sunday to claim the Egyptian Super Cup, extending their record to 16 titles and a fifth consecutive triumph in the competition.


Al Ahly dominated the early stages, pressing high and creating several chances as Ahmed Sayed “Zizo”, Nejc Gradisar and Mahmoud Hassan “Trezeguet” all went close.


Achraf Bencharki broke the deadlock a minute before halftime, slotting home at the far post after receiving a deft chip from Zizo inside the area.


Zamalek coach Ahmed Abdel Raouf made early substitutions after the restart in search of an equaliser, but Al Ahly’s defence held firm.


Al Ahly coach Jess Thorup replaced the injured Gradisar with Taher Mohamed Taher in the 56th minute to add energy to the attack, and the move paid off.


Taher set up Marwan Attia in the 72nd minute with a fine cross from the left, and the midfielder fired home from inside the box to seal the victory.


Thorup later introduced Mohamed Ali Ben Romdhane and Ahmed Ramadan to close out the match, as Zamalek pushed forward in vain during the closing stages.


The win saw Al Ahly once again defeat their Cairo rivals to retain the Super Cup and widen the gap between the two clubs in the competition’s history, with Zamalek having won the trophy four times.
